导读:MySQL是一种开源的关系型数据库管理系统,被广泛应用于Web应用程序的开发中 。本文将介绍MySQL中常见的变量及其作用 。
1. max_connections
这个变量表示MySQL服务器允许的最大连接数 。如果超出了这个限制 , 新的连接请求将被拒绝 。可以通过修改该变量来增加或减少最大连接数 。
2. innodb_buffer_pool_size
这个变量表示InnoDB存储引擎使用的缓冲池大小 。缓冲池用于存储表和索引数据,提高查询性能 。可以根据服务器的内存大小和实际需要进行调整 。
3. query_cache_size
这个变量表示查询缓存的大小 。查询缓存可以缓存查询结果,避免重复执行相同的查询语句,提高查询性能 。但是在某些情况下,查询缓存反而会降低性能 , 因此需要根据具体情况进行调整 。
4. log_slow_queries
这个变量表示是否启用慢查询日志记录 。慢查询日志可以记录执行时间超过指定阈值的查询语句,便于优化查询性能 。但是启用慢查询日志会对性能产生一定影响 , 因此需要根据具体情况进行设置 。
【数据库变量名命名规则 数据库变量mysql】总结:MySQL中的变量对数据库的性能和功能都有很大的影响,需要根据具体情况进行设置和调整 。在实际应用中,需要综合考虑服务器硬件配置、数据库规模和查询负载等因素,才能达到最优的性能表现 。
- mysql游标和存储过程是什么 mysql游标表名为变量
- mongodb查看数据库大小 查看mongodb集群容量
- mysql数据库优化 mysql订单优化
- mongodb数据丢失原因 为什么mongodb数据库一直在加载中
- mongodb 查看数据库 mongodb查询数据库表
- mongodb显示所有数据库 mongodb数据突然为空
- 屏蔽数据库的复杂性 mysql数据库屏蔽权限
- mongodb 创建表 mongodb创建数据库的语法
- 往mysql数据库录数据 lua写数据库mysql
- mongodb数据库语句 mongodb数据库文档
